Match Summary
Switzerland secures a convincing 2-0 victory over Algeria, with Breel Embolo's early goal in the 10th minute setting the tone. This opener allows Switzerland to dictate the pace, leveraging their 4-2-3-1 formation to maintain control through a double pivot. Their tactical setup effectively limits Algeria's opportunities, as evidenced by the 5-2 shots on target advantage.
Dan Ndoye's goal immediately after halftime at 46 minutes solidifies Switzerland's dominance, providing a crucial two-goal cushion. This insurance goal removes any lingering doubts, allowing Switzerland to manage the game comfortably. Their shot accuracy and strategic possession ensure Algeria struggles to mount any significant threat.
Switzerland's ability to control possession and territory through their tactical setup proves decisive. The early lead and subsequent insurance goal exemplify their effective game management, resulting in a decisive victory. The match highlights Switzerland's strategic prowess and Embolo's pivotal role in securing the win.

Tactical Analysis
Switzerland deployed a 4-2-3-1 — controlling possession through a double pivot with an advanced playmaker.
Algeria set up in a 4-3-3 — attacking width with three forwards, aiming to stretch the opposition.
Switzerland exploited wide areas with 14 crosses vs 6, stretching Algeria's back line and creating space centrally.
